Samuel J. Kimura is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Epidemiology and Rheumatology. According to data from OpenAlex, Samuel J. Kimura has authored 59 papers receiving a total of 2.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Ophthalmology, 18 papers in Epidemiology and 10 papers in Rheumatology. Recurrent topics in Samuel J. Kimura’s work include Ocular Diseases and Behçet’s Syndrome (19 papers),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(15 papers) and Retinal and Optic Conditions (10 papers). Samuel J. Kimura is often cited by papers focused on Ocular Diseases and Behçet’s Syndrome (19 papers), Herpesvirus Infections and Treatments (15 papers) and Retinal and Optic Conditions (10 papers). Samuel J. Kimura collaborates with scholars based in United States and Japan. Samuel J. Kimura's co-authors include Michael J. Hogan, P. Thygeson, G. Richard O’Connor, Ernest Jawetz and L. Hanna and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, New England Journal of Medicine and Diabetes.
